Seaspan Shipyards is proud to be Canadas longterm strategic shipbuilding partner for the Canadian Coast Guard and Royal Canadian Navy. As a direct result of this work while creating jobs and rebuilding our domestic shipbuilding industry Seaspan Shipyards is delivering on the promise of ships built in Canada by Canadians.

Vancouver Shipyards based in North Vancouver has been very busy working on some exciting projects. We continue to make progress on two 174m long Joint Support Ships (JSS) for the Royal Canadian Navy the largest ships ever built in Canada! We are working towards delivery of an Offshore Oceanographic Science Vessel (OOSV) for the Canadian Coast Guard and will be starting construction later this year of the first heavy Polar Icebreaker built in Canada for over 50 years.

Following that we have several MultiPurpose Vessels that are currently designing for construction in years to come. These projects bring longterm job stability on some of the most exciting and significant shipbuilding opportunities in the world.

The Painters and Sandblasters in the shipbuilding industry play a major role in vessel protection and preservation. Painters and Sandblasters protect the Canadian governments assets by applying engineered coatings to the surfaces of the vessels. They also apply specially designed coatings to aid in qualityoflife improvements for the ships crew nonskid coatings provide crew members with sure footing when at sea noise dampening coatings reduce the vibratory noise emission between spaces. As a leader in shipbuilding in Canada Seaspan possesses many cuttingedge technologies for surface preparation along with topend industry standard tooling and equipment. Seaspan is currently seeking Red Seal Industrial Journeyperson Painters / Blasters along with nonticketed Blasters Spray Painters and Brush and Roll Painters with industrial experience.

Duties/Accountabilities

  • Apply coatings by operating conventional spray systems airless spray systems and plural spray systems. Proficient in the application and use of plural spray systems preferred.
  • Safely operate various types of equipment and tools such as blast pots spray guns airless spray systems sandblasting tools and equipment and rust removal hand and pneumatic tools
  • Spray with a consistent thickness as well as apply paint with a brush and roll
  • Operate and maintain spray equipment including general equipment troubleshooting
  • Apply masking materials to protect designated areas from paint and overspray
  • Ability to understand and read and interpret material safety and datasheet. An understanding of drawings sketches and/or blueprints is a benefit
  • Apply masking materials to protect designated areas from the abrasive blasting
  • Meet environmental requirements and best Shipyard practices in acquisition application removal and disposal of paint paint waste or residuals in accordance with all requirements and federal and province laws
  • Perform other related duties as required

Skills Knowledge and Required Competencies

  • Knowledge of various blasts methods and processes (wet & dry blast)
  • Apply epoxy polyurethane and high solids coatings etc
  • Mixing of paints as per manufacturer instructions
  • Power tool surface prep to AAMP standards (formally NACE/SSPC)

This is a Union role with the Marine & Shipbuilders Local 506 which offer excellent health welfare & pension packages after the completion of 480 hours. The Red Seal Journeyperson will earn $57.01 p/hr and noncertified Painter/Sandblasters will earn $54.95 p/hr. Overtime is double time. As well bargaining with the union is under way.
